To determine the utility of cerebral oximetry for monitoring the adequacy of cerebral blood flow (CBF) during carotid cross-clamp. ⋯ Cerebral SaO2 decreased significantly on carotid cross-clamp in patients undergoing awake CEA. Hemodynamically stable patients demonstrated no evidence of regional brain failure when SaO2 decreased to 63% (mean decrease of 7.2%). Two hemodynamically unstable patients had evidence of global brain failure when SaO2 was less than 48% (mean decrease of 36%). Our findings suggest that cerebral oximetry reflects CBF, and it may be an effective, noninvasive method of monitoring regional cerebral oxygenation changes during CEA. Significant reductions in regional SaO2 may be tolerated without evidence of brain failure. Further studies are needed to define an SaO2 threshold that reflects regional brain failure.

Pulmonary aspiration in pediatric patients during general anesthesia: incidence and outcome.
To determine the incidence of, outcome of, and risk factors for anesthesia-related pulmonary aspiration in the predominantly pediatric population receiving anesthesia care. ⋯ The overall incidence of anesthesia-related aspiration in our series (0.10%) was twice that reported in studies of adults, and four times (0.25%) higher for those at highest risk (ASA physical status III or IV vs. physical status I or II). Anesthesia-related pulmonary aspiration was proven to be a rare event in this tertiary pediatric center and its consequences relatively mild. Because of the very low frequency and the lack of serious outcome after aspiration in ASA physical status I and II pediatric patients, it appears that routine prophylactic administration of histamine blockers or propulsive drugs in healthy pediatric patients is unwarranted.

Subcutaneous morphine is superior to intrathecal morphine for pain control in a patient with hypernephroma.
This case report illustrates differences in analgesia quality and morphine consumption between an intrathecal infusion and the subcutaneous instillation of morphine in a cancer patient with hypernephroma. Superior analgesia was obtained with a 450 mg dose of subcutaneous morphine [i.e., visual analog scale (VAS) score 0/10] than with 10 mg intrathecal morphine/day administered at the thoracolumbar (twelfth dorsal vertebra) level (VAS score 2/10). If the instillation occurs at the lumbosacral level (between the last lumbar and the first sacral vertebra), a dosage of 70 mg morphine/day cannot induce the same pain relief as 450 mg subcutaneous morphine (VAS score 5/10 vs. 0/10). In some cancer patients, subcutaneous morphine offers superior pain control than intrathecal morphine.

Muscle relaxant pharmacophysiology can be altered in various clinical situations. We report increased requirement of vecuronium in a patient diagnosed with testicular feminization. Increased level of endogenous testosterone and steroidal-core structure of vecuronium may explain the increased tolerance to vecuronium in this patient.

Remifentanil versus propofol as adjuncts to regional anesthesia. Remifentanil 3010 Study Group.
To compare the safety and efficacy of remifentanil and propofol as adjuncts to regional anesthesia in patients undergoing orthopedic or urogenital surgery. ⋯ At the doses studied, remifentanil was more effective than propofol in minimizing pain without producing excessive sedation. Remifentanil was associated with more transient respiratory depression and short-term nausea. Our findings indicate that the initial remifentanil rate should be 0.1 microg/kg/min (50% lower than the study's initial rate) and should be further decreased an additional 50% in the elderly to minimize adverse effects.
